2013-07-19 2 views
0

У меня есть проект создания CMS на PHP без использования Wordpress или joomla. Проект будет иметь панель администратора и пользовательский интерфейс. Администратор может вставлять продукты, категории, изображения, а пользователь может просматривать последние продукты и категории. Сейчас я делаю проект на PHP и создаю его с нуля. Пожалуйста, скажите мне лучший, безопасный и надежный способ, который используется на рынке для создания таких проектов. Я слышал о cakePHP, magentto и других фреймворках. Какой из них будет лучше или писать код на PHP с нуля, будет лучшим вариантом?Каков наилучший способ создания CMS-программы

Благодаря

+0

BTW Вы можете начать работу с yii с помощью этого руководства http://www.larryullman.com/series/learning-the-yii-framework/ http://yii.larryullman.com/ это лучшие учебники по Yii, которые я уже видел. – zzlalani

ответ

1

Yii Framework лучше с PHP и MySQL, вы можете создать свою CMS или любую другую категорию проекта, такие как электронная коммерция, аукционный, бронирование и т.д.

2

Вы можете начать с проверки этих видео - Построение CMS в CodeIgniter. Это будет быстрее и лучше, чем в чистом PHP.

CodeIgniter является PHP Framework:

+0

Спасибо вам большое! :) –

2

Пахнет домашнее задание чувака.

Если его нет, тогда есть много других CMS, которые вы можете использовать, которые являются бесплатными.

Есть также нагрузки рамок, которые можно использовать, чтобы вы начали, но пока вы не писать код, вы не получите очень хорошие ответы Здесь.

+0

На самом деле я начал работать с ним с нуля с помощью PHP и получаю много неприятностей в разных областях. Я много вопросов задал в stackoverflow. Вы можете проверить код здесь. http://stackoverflow.com/questions/17740737/unable-to-insert-multiple-images-in-mysql-database-using-php –

+1

Не изобретайте велосипед. Используйте существующую CMS или фреймворк. –

1

Drupal имеет два очень хорошие решения для электронной магазина. Ubercart - это хорошо зарекомендовавшая себя система, которая интегрируется с многочисленными системами платежей и доставки. Commerce - это следующее поколение, которое потребует довольно много понимания, что Drupal будет использовать правильно. Написание магазина с нуля, вероятно, будет менее безопасным и надежным, потому что оно новое.

2

Вы можете использовать Codeigniter или Yii Framework для создания формы заявки. CodeIgniter легче учится и становится намного быстрее благодаря своей замечательной документации. Это также удобно для небольшого проекта. С другой стороны, Yii потратит довольно много времени, чтобы полностью изучить его, но он предлагает лучший подход к развитию, если вы его хорошо понимаете.

В этом случае, я думаю, CodeIgniter вам больше подходит.

Смежные вопросы